概括
制定最佳慢性病 (CKD) 护理模式需要优先考虑预防,早期检测和协调患者监测. 共识确定了改善CKD管理和患者结果的38个关键因素.

背景情况:
- 慢性病 (CKD) 给医疗保健系统带来了重大挑战,原因是高发病率和资源利用率.
- 对CKD患者的最佳护理模式对于管理疾病负担和改善患者的治疗结果至关重要.
研究的目的:
- 分析目前的CKD护理模式.
- 为了达成关于最佳CKD护理模式的基本因素的共识.
- 促进一种多学科和综合的方法来治疗慢性病患者.
主要方法:
- 召开了一个由59名CKD专家组成的多学科小组 (15个咨询委员会,44个附加小组).
- 通过文献审查和专家采访,确定了护理方面的挑战和改进领域.
- 利用适应的Delphi方法 (兰德/UCLA共识) 来评估最佳CKD护理模式的关键因素.
主要成果:
- 确定了最佳CKD患者护理的38个关键因素,分为四个挑战:管理模式/可见性,预防/早期检测,协调监测和专业/患者培训.
- 35个因素被认为是充足的和必要的,其中14个被认为是非常必要的.
- 鉴定的因素为实施改进的CKD护理策略提供了路线图.
结论:
- 在制度和社会层面优先考虑CKD护理方面存在共识.
- 最佳的CKD护理模式应侧重于预防,早期发现,全面监测和加强培训.
- 鉴定到的关键因素可以指导各地区的实施,以显著改善患者护理.
